I can only comment on what I see and hear. Like I said before, I'm not saying it's every Glenelg fan, but there were five or six blokes last night sitting around us who were constantly abusing West players and the umpires. I get as fans we are always going to disagree with some umpiring decisions, but when it's EVERY SINGLE DECISION that goes against your team you don't need to keep yelling about it until the next one. This happened all the way to the end of the game when Glenelg had it well wrapped up and when they weren't abusing the umpires they were abusing the West players. I just don't get the mentality, especially when you've got the minor premiership sewn up, the game sewn up and the actual premiership more than likely sewn up. Just enjoy your team's winning season in historic fashion, then you might have some opposition supporters actually want to congratulate you. Pseudo wrote:FWIW I thought the umps were fairly good last night, apart from some inconsistent interpretation of the holding-the-ball rule.
Agreed, I didn’t think it was that bad.
However the vcontinued holding of McBean is beyond a joke. It’s a basic lack of forward vision by the EZ umpire. When the law Book starts with the player who is making the ball his sole objective shall be given every opportunity to do so, it’s obvious that any attempt to prevent the forward going for the ball is worthy of a free kick let alone the obvious jumper holds and arms wrapped around the body.
My othe bug bear is players who are first the footy are tackled, they knock the ball on but have the ball dragged back into them and then they get penalised. Happened to poor Snooky at least twice last night.
